The word 'inschrijvingsrechten' is a complex Dutch noun divided into five syllables: in-schrij-vings-rech-ten. The primary stress falls on the second syllable ('schrij'). It's formed through compounding and derivation, with a prefix 'in-', root 'schrijv-', and suffixes '-ingsrechten'. It means 'registration fees'.
